Hydrofluoric Acid
Hydrofluoric Acid (17308)
40%, SLSI Puranal

Specifications
General Information
- Grade
- SLSI
- CAS Number
- 7664-39-3
Physical Properties
- pH
- Acidic
- Melting Point/Range
- -40 °C
- Vapor Pressure
- 75 hPa (50 °C) hectopascal
- Physical Form
- Liquid
- Density
- 1.140 g/cm3 (20 °C)
- Boiling Point/Range
- 110 °C (1,013 hPa)
- Color
- Colorless
- Odor
- Stinging
- Flashpoint
- Not applicable
Safety Information
- Thermal Decomposition
- Fire or intense heat may cause violent rupture of packages.
- Incompatible Materials
- Glass and silicate-containing materials are attacked, Gives off hydrogen by reaction with metals, Incompatible with bases
- Ignition Temperature
- Not applicable
- Corrosivity
- Corrosive to metals
International Transportation
- Packing Group
- II
- Harmonized System Code
- 28111100
- Sub Class 1
- 6.1
- UN Number
- 1790
- Chemical Class
- 8
